I heard this song for the first time in 2004. Initially, while I was experiencing the headiness and excitement of hearing Him talk to me, it was kind of a honeymoon song for me. But then 2005 came, and my world and my life were ripped from me by the roots. (Or I was ripped from it? IDK. Either way, it HURT!!!) This song became my reminder of who I’d learned God was, what I’d promised Him, and what He’d promised me. It helped me hang on through an agonizingly painful period in my life.
I’m SO grateful for Christian music writers! Their music and lyrics help me to express the deep things of my heart that I don’t know how to communicate. Not only that, when someone writes a song that so well says the things you feel, you realize someone else has been there. You’re not alone. Community is SO important!
